Have you lowered the spare tire?

https://www.ranger6g.com/forum/threads/lowering-the-spare-tire.20242/

I think if you stuffed something into the funnel that funnels the end into the spool that would drive a thief crazy.

Or wrap a cable through a hole on the rim and through the part that hold the spare and lock it.

I can’t imagine a lock in the outside hole doing much but it would be better than nothing.

Although unless you know what you are doing it can be frustrating to lower the tire.
